Back to School 2.0


Even though schools in Malaysia have yet to reopen, it is always better to be prepared. Therefore, the Faculty of Health & Life Sciences organised the Back to School 2.0 programme to ensure school children from low income household were not left behind.

A total of 100 stationary packs were prepared based on donated money from fellow MSUrians and the Shah Alam community. These packs were distributed at several targeted urban poor families, orphans and asnaf at Subang Jaya, Sungai Udang, Pantai Dalam and Section 20 of Shah Alam with the help of their community leaders. Only a few families were distributed directly to limit exposure between these families and the committee. The programme was made special by contributions made by our loving alumnis of FHLS represented by Dr. Nur Azalina Suzianti and these generous contributions enabled the committee to prepare even more packs of stationaries than was previously planned.
